Definição
To waste time by doing unimportant or silly things instead of something useful; often used in informal British and Australian English.
Uso & Nuances
'Piss around' is informal and slightly vulgar; avoid it in formal or professional settings. Typical collocations include 'stop pissing around', 'just pissing around', and 'been pissing around all day'. It suggests annoyance at wasted time.
